Peridot
Sun Glitter (MC117.JRG)
By Jeff R. Graham
Copyright 2006
73.7% Light Return
Angles for R.I. = 1.67
157 facets + 16 facets on girdle = 173
2-fold, mirror-image symmetry
96 index
L/W = 1.268 T/W = 0.432 T/L = 0.341 P/W = 0.643
C/W = 0.315 H/W = (P+C)/W+0.02 = 0.978 P/H = 0.658 C/H = 0.322 Vol./W^3 = 0.504Addition # 12 - Cut in refractive indexes 1.67 to 2.14 with no changes. This is for lightly saturated materials and cuts a bit like "Lion's Eye", although little more complicated. Cut this in a large stone.
